Ingredients (Serves 4–6)

For the Enchiladas:
• 8–10 corn or flour tortillas
• 1 can (15 oz) black beans, drained and rinsed
• 1 cup shredded cheese (cheddar, Monterey Jack, or a blend)
• 1 small onion, finely chopped
• 1–2 cloves garlic, minced
• 1 tsp cumin
• 1 tsp chili powder (optional)
• Salt & pepper, to taste
• 1–2 tbsp olive oil or butter
• Fresh cilantro (optional, for garnish)

For the Sauce:
• 1 can (15 oz) crushed tomatoes
• 1/2 cup water or vegetable broth
• 1 tbsp chili powder
• 1 tsp cumin
• 1/2 tsp smoked paprika or regular paprika
• 1/4 tsp garlic powder (or 1 clove fresh garlic, minced)
• Salt & pepper, to taste
• 1 tsp olive oil

Instructions

  1. Make the Sauce

    1. Heat 1 tsp olive oil in a small saucepan over medium heat.
    2. Add garlic (if using fresh) and sauté 30 seconds.
    3. Add crushed tomatoes, water/broth, chili powder, cumin, paprika, salt, and pepper.
    4. Simmer for 10–15 minutes, stirring occasionally. Taste and adjust seasoning.
  2. Prepare the Filling

    1. Heat 1–2 tbsp olive oil in a skillet over medium heat.
    2. Sauté onion until translucent (3–4 minutes), then add garlic and cook 30 sec.
    3. Stir in black beans, cumin, chili powder, salt, and pepper. Cook 2–3 min.
    4. Remove from heat and let cool slightly, then stir in 1/2 cup shredded cheese.
  3. Assemble the Enchiladas

    1.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).
    2. Spread a thin layer of sauce in the bottom of a baking dish.
    3. Warm tortillas slightly (microwave 20 sec or skillet) so they roll easily.
    4. Spoon 2–3 tbsp filling onto each tortilla, roll it up, and place seam-side down in the dish.
    5. Pour remaining sauce over enchiladas and sprinkle with remaining cheese.
  4. Bake
    • Bake uncovered for 15–20 minutes, until cheese is melted and sauce is bubbly.
    • Optional: broil 1–2 minutes for a golden cheese topping.

  5. Serve
    • Garnish with fresh cilantro, avocado slices, or sour cream if desired.
    • Serve hot with rice, beans, or a simple salad.
